Timezone in Sankt Agatha
Sankt Agatha is located in the Europe/Vienna timezone, which operates on Central European Time (CET) with a UTC offset of +1 hour. During daylight saving time, known as Central European Summer Time (CEST), the timezone shifts to UTC +2 hours. Daylight saving time in Sankt Agatha typically begins on the last Sunday in March and ends on the last Sunday in October, meaning clocks are set forward one hour in spring and set back one hour in autumn.
